After living in Minnesota for three winters, I have a suggestion for you with the cold feet issue. I use something called Hyperlite Stormsocks. You can get them at REI. I will try to post the link. I originally got them for biking, but also use them for running when it is wet and snowy. I still wear regular running shoes and use the liners with smart wool long socks and never have wet feet.
